Recovery Meetings and Support in Philadelphia, Pa

Finding ongoing support is just as important as the first step into treatment. Alongside drug and alcohol intervention, these trusted recovery programs provide safe spaces for individuals and families affected by addiction

AA Meetings in Philadelphia, PA

Alcoholics Anonymous In Philadelphia, AA meetings are held across neighborhoods such as Center City, South Philadelphia, and Fishtown. These gatherings provide a safe and supportive environment for individuals on their recovery journey. Use the AA meeting finder to explore local options throughout the city.

NA Meetings in Philadelphia, PA

Narcotics Anonymous meetings in Philadelphia offer connection, encouragement, and peer support for individuals seeking to overcome substance use. Search by ZIP code or neighborhood to locate a nearby meeting.

Al-Anon Meetings in Philadelphia, PA

Al-Anon Families and friends in Philadelphia affected by a loved one’s drinking can find hope, guidance, and shared experiences through Al-Anon groups. Use the meeting search and select Pennsylvania to locate groups in the city.

A drug and alcohol interventionist is a trained professional who helps families navigate structured conversations about substance use concerns and identifies supportive resources and community options.

Preparation generally involves gathering relevant information, identifying supportive participants, and working with an interventionist to plan a respectful, organized conversation focused on understanding and support.

Philadelphia offers various peer support groups, such as Alcoholics Anonymous, Narcotics Anonymous, Al‑Anon, Families Anonymous, and SMART Recovery, which provide community spaces for shared experience and encouragement.
